Reviewed by Sam.
authorkmccullo <kmccullo@268f45cc-cd09-0410-ab3c-d52691b4dbfc>
Wed, 17 Oct 2007 00:57:12 +0000 (00:57 +0000)
committerkmccullo <kmccullo@268f45cc-cd09-0410-ab3c-d52691b4dbfc>
Wed, 17 Oct 2007 00:57:12 +0000 (00:57 +0000)
commit53e5e2f76ca02d0740f32ff6618fba96f7ed2594
treed642abfc82ae34fd017c7c908774fbf8245bb395
parent74f81498f0259081475132eed33bdcc351c629ca
    Reviewed by Sam.

        - Minor mac improvements based on observations I made while implementing the
        Windows code.

        * Drosera/mac/DebuggerApplication.mm: Attach does not need to create the server
        then hand it to the Client who will retain it, it should just be the client who
        creates and owns the server.
        (-[DebuggerApplication attach:]):
        * Drosera/mac/DebuggerClient.h: Can now be created with just a server name.
        * Drosera/mac/DebuggerClient.mm: Creates the server.
        (-[DebuggerClient initWithServerName:]):
        * Drosera/mac/ServerConnection.mm: Does not need to include 2 header files, but
        can instead forward declare what it needs.

git-svn-id: https://svn.webkit.org/repository/webkit/trunk@26693 268f45cc-cd09-0410-ab3c-d52691b4dbfc
WebKitTools/ChangeLog
WebKitTools/Drosera/mac/DebuggerApplication.mm
WebKitTools/Drosera/mac/DebuggerClient.h
WebKitTools/Drosera/mac/DebuggerClient.mm
WebKitTools/Drosera/mac/ServerConnection.mm